A New International Balance of Power as the Guarantee of Stability. Report of the Valdai Discussion Club.
“Moving away from the illusions of the 20th century, the policy objective today is the prevention of hell on earth, rather than the creation of paradise. Recent military, political and economic crises show that maintaining stability is no easy task, even in traditionally calm regions, such as Europe and North America. The destructive nature of global experiments — the military-political missions of Communism, Liberalism, the Caliphate, or any other dogmatic ideologies — has become evident.
Competition between the major powers, provocative action by medium-sized and minor countries, and cross-border challenges remain the main sources of global threats. They require thought-out and agreed positions.
However, the world powers exist and develop in extremely different conditions. Although we live in the era of global communications, the powers fail to hear and understand each other. This entails a risk that countries’ interests will be inadequately understood and that threats to mutual security will arise. Attempts to build relations on ideological, rather than pragmatic foundations invariably lead to a dead-end of violent escalation. Foreign policy loses its way and wars are the result.” (Valdai Report)
